This is a fitness club system with a website and desktop app.
- Accounts
- Log in/out and sign up
- Data changing
- Permissions: member, staff
- Django Admin (CRUD functionality)
- Trainers Info
- Cards
- Blog (club news)
- Member subscriptions
- Booking system
- Windows platform-oriented
- Accounts
- Log in/out
- Data changing
- Permissions: member, staff
- Calories control
- Training system
- Booking system
- Staff control panel:
- Reservations management
- Subscriptions management
- Accounts sign up
The website needs to be redeployed due to Heroku free product plans removal.
You can download the repo and run the .exe file locally from this path.
Here you can find:
- UML diagrams
- Activity diagram (in Poland)
- Class diagram
- Use Case diagram (in Poland)
- Database schema
- XMind map (in Poland)
There is a documentation .pdf file in Polish.
For Swagger API documentation, see here.
Additionally, there are self-describing APIs provided by the Django REST framework.
Backend - Vadym Mariiechko
Frontend - Oleksii Kalinin
You can check out the full license here.
This project is licensed under the terms of the MIT license.
Gmail [email protected] · GitHub @vmariiechko · LinkedIn @mariiechko